Rackspace Surges After 30 MW AI Compute Deal with AMD; Cuts 15% Jobs

The company will deploy 30 MW of AMD-based compute and expects $75 million to $85 million in annual savings after severance.

  • Today, Rackspace Technology and AMD announced a definitive agreement to deploy 30 MW of AMD-based compute across global data centers, with phased deployment beginning in late 2026 through 2028.
  • This agreement operationalizes the Memorandum of Understanding announced May 7, 2026, establishing AMD as a strategic technology partner at the silicon layer of Rackspace's governed Enterprise compute stack.
  • Alongside the AMD partnership, Rackspace announced a 15% workforce reduction to save between $75 million and $85 million annually after severance payments are made.
  • Shares of Rackspace rallied on Tuesday, surging as much as 21.2% before settling at a 5% gain as the semiconductor sector sold off later in the day.
  • Deprioritizing legacy products, Rackspace aims to refocus on Enterprise compute opportunities, though significant debt and slow 2% revenue growth remain challenges for the speculative investment.
